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- Purchasing Power of Pound Sterling.

asked the Taoiseach if he will state the present purchasing value of the pound sterling as compared with 1906.

No official series of price index numbers are available on the basis of which it would be possible to compare the present purchasing power of the pound in this country with its purchasing power in 1906. However, using various sets of unofficial index numbers of retail, wholesale and agricultural prices, it is estimated roughly that £1 at present would purchase the same quantum of goods as 5/- in 1906.
